Plymouth Argyle’s Simon Walton is thought to be back on the wish list at Crewe.

The former QPR midfielder turned down the Alex in the days before Steve Holland was sacked. With his fiance giving birth just the week prior, Walton wasn’t keen on a move so far up north.

The Sentinel now report that Gudjon Thordarson will re-ignite the club’s interest in Argyle’s record signing, hoping to sign him before the loan market takes a week break on Monday evening.

Walton signed for Argyle in the summer for a club record £750,000 on a four year deal. Having made just eight appearances for the club Walton was transfer listed just before Christmas with manager Paul Sturrock launching a scathing attack on Walton.

Speaking to the BBC, Sturrock was less than impressed after Walton was sent off against Barnsley for serious foul play.

Sturrock fumed: ‘He’s let down his fellow players as well which is a big disappointment to me.

”Over the last couple of games there’s been near-incidents where he could have got himself sent off and lo and behold he goes away and does it.

”I just cannot believe the boy’s mentality to get back in the team and then show that kind of stupidity. It will cost him dear.’

It’s very difficult to play with 11 men in this league never mind 10,”
